Motion for permission to proceed as a poor person and for assignment of counsel.

Upon the papers filed in support of the motion and the papers filed in response thereto, it is


ORDERED that the motion for permission to proceed as a poor person is denied, without costs, on the ground that the motion papers fail to set forth sufficient facts so that the merit of the contentions underlying the appeals can be ascertained, as required by CPLR 1101 (a), and it is further

ORDERED that the motion for assignment of counsel is denied, without costs.
